Output 89e32c666b86e95f60a67ed7e177a5ba05a2e1da9b0f084e12a126ef296f7c66:1

value
99678777
script pubkey
OP_0 OP_PUSHBYTES_32 70449fd5baaa4a8cc6a64f0dbe80e7e1588d44d61bf7dd08b06e92095ce67464
address
bc1qwpzfl4d64f9ge34xfuxmaq88u9vg63xkr0ma6z9sd6fqjh8xw3jqv0w0az
transaction
89e32c666b86e95f60a67ed7e177a5ba05a2e1da9b0f084e12a126ef296f7c66
spent
true